HANDOVER — Supplier Contract Renewal

From: R. Malverne, to: D. Kessop.

The Tarnwell Fabrics agreement expires end of Q3. Pricing held flat two years; expect a 6–8% uplift request. Volume rebates from the prior term remain unclaimed — finance to verify before signature. Do not commit beyond 24 months until the Ostbridge tender concludes. All correspondence is filed under the renewal folder. One item stays off the main file and follows below.

management briefing: Only 33 of the 504 pilot accounts renewed Holox, so a churn review is set for August 1. Fenysix Logistics is in early talks to buy Zoroxix Group for about $459.9 million.

Visitors may not accompany staff into the wellness room on Level 2 at Quennel House. Book via the Restora panel outside the door; sessions run 30 minutes. New starters: your guest must wait in the atrium lounge during your booking. The room locks automatically between sessions. To confirm your first booking, present your badge at the panel and enter the code below.

door code, tajof-kageg: bdg-QVDCE-3

Alert: vendored third-party fonts detected in the Glimwick repo. Heads up, reviewer — someone checked font binaries into assets/fonts instead of pulling them through the Typecrate pipeline. License metadata is missing, which our scanner flags as a blocker. Please ask the author to route them properly or attach license files. Questions about the policy can go to the address below.

billing contact of bawep-tajeg = tamath.silion.fraok@olvarqsoft.local